Introduction
Choosing the right glass door hinges is a critical technical decision in commercial construction projects.
Unlike residential applications, commercial environments require hinges that can withstand higher door weights, frequent operation, and long-term exposure to demanding conditions.
This guide outlines the key engineering and procurement considerations for selecting glass door hinges in professional projects.
Why Glass Door Hinges Matter in Commercial Applications
In hotels, office buildings, retail spaces, and public facilities, glass doors are opened and closed hundreds of times per day.
The hinge system directly affects:
Door alignment and safety
Smoothness of operation
Noise control
Long-term maintenance costs
Poor hinge selection often leads to premature wear, door sagging, or even safety risks.
Key Technical Factors to Consider When Selecting Glass Door Hinges
When evaluating glass door hinges for commercial use, procurement teams and engineers typically focus on the following parameters:
Load-Bearing Capacity
Hinges must be rated for the actual door weight, not just the glass thickness. Underrated hinges significantly reduce service life.
Glass Thickness Compatibility
Most commercial glass doors use 8–12mm tempered glass. Hinges must be precisely engineered to match the glass specification.
Material Selection
Stainless steel is the preferred material for commercial hinges.
SS304: Suitable for indoor commercial environments
SS316: Recommended for humid, coastal, or bathroom applications
Opening Angle & Self-Closing Function
Self-closing hinges are commonly required in hotel bathrooms, shower rooms, and regulated public spaces.
Environmental Resistance
Humidity, cleaning chemicals, and temperature fluctuations must be considered, especially in hospitality and coastal projects.
Choosing Hinges Based on Project Type
Different commercial projects require different hinge solutions:
Hotels & Hospitality
Self-closing hinges with strong corrosion resistance and smooth damping performance.Office Buildings
Heavy-duty hinges designed for frequent use and stable alignment.Retail & Public Spaces
Hinges with high durability and controlled opening angles to ensure safety and compliance.Residential Developments
Balanced solutions focusing on performance, cost-efficiency, and reliability.
Common Mistakes in Glass Door Hinge Selection
Selecting hinges based only on price
Ignoring actual door weight and usage frequency
Overlooking environmental conditions
Failing to match hinge design with door application
Avoiding these mistakes significantly improves long-term project performance.
